#!/bin/sh
|
|
|
|
# We've placed the Dockerfile under docker/ so that the generically named
|
|
# hooks/ directory doesn't pollute the main directory. Because we need to
|
|
# COPY the source into the container, we need to use some -f gymnastics to
|
|
# ensure that "COPY . /src" is referring to the repo root, not the directory
|
|
# that contains the Dockerfile.
|
|
# This script gets executed with a pwd of wherever the Dockerfile is.
|
|
docker build --build-arg BUILD_CONCURRENCY=${CONCURRENCY:-1} --build-arg DOCKER_TAG=${DOCKER_TAG} -t $IMAGE_NAME -f Dockerfile ..
